PZZ500 845 Am Pdt Fri May 17 2024
Synopsis for the central california coast and bays including the Monterey bay..Greater farallones...and cordell bank national marine sanctuaries...
northwesterly winds continue to increase through the day, particularly over the northernmost zones with gale-force gusts expected in the northern outer waters. Gale-force winds start to move closer to some of the southern zones into the weekend. Rougher seas are expected for the outer waters starting this weekend and lasting well into the next work week.
